I was solicited by a phone representative from Van’s One hour Heating and cooling for an air conditioner and furnace checkup in June of 2013. The technician came to my home the first week of July to inspect our perfectly working system.

After the technician was in the basement for just under an hour cleaning and inspecting our furnace he came upstairs and said he thought he found a problem with the exchange rings. He took me downstairs to view with a camera that he placed inside the furnace. He pointed out a ring that looked cracked and told me this could be dangerous. He wanted to have his boss come out and take a look as well, I agreed. His boss came out within the half hour to look at it. The ”boss” after about ten minutes came upstairs to inform me that my furnace was dangerous, and wanted to show me what he found. He proceeded to show me with the camera something lying in the bottom of my furnace. He told me that the exchange needed to be replaced and condemned my furnace. They proceeded to slap stickers all over my furnace of warning “dangerous to health, could cause death.” He advised me that replacing the broken exchange would cost around 13-1500 dollars, but the furnace was 15 years old and we might want to think about replacing it. I was very concerned with this, as we had not had a problem with the furnace ever. He then made an appointment with me to come out again and give me an estimate the next week.

When the technician came out to give me the estimate I was taken aback by the prices. He suggested I replace the furnace and air conditioning unit (even though nothing was wrong with the air conditioner) all at once for energy efficiency. I told him I did not plan on replacing the air conditioner and I might be a woman but I am in sales as well and I get the upsell. I also told him as a sales person myself I want you to know that I will be getting other estimates for this and I want your bottom line price now, don’t waste my time or yours. He said to me “let me call the office and see what I can do.” He proceeded to go outside and came back in with an additional 5% off. I thanked him and said I will be having two others come out and give me a price as well and I will go from there.

As this is summer and not in a major rush to have my furnace replaced, a month later I had another locally owned company come out and inspect it, the owner himself came out. I was appalled by what they told me! There was nothing wrong with my furnace! He proceeded to show me that One Hour had cut through my PVC air exchange pipe with a saw and left it hanging. Which I had no knowledge of! He thought that maybe he put the camera through it. He told me that wasn’t necessary at all. They could have popped the panel off the furnace. He also told me that he realized this was a serious thing to have your furnace condemned and understood it would hard to trust companies’ telling you two different opinions. He also said it would never benefit him to tell me that my furnace was good, when in fact it was dangerous, only to have us die because of carbon monoxide poisoning.

I proceeded to have a third inspection from another local company and they found nothing wrong with the furnace!

I called Van’s One Hour and I was LIVID! I told him exactly what had transpired and said whatever little magic show that they had going on with that camera was not going over with me. I told him I was reporting them to the Revdex.com and demanded my money back for the yearly maintenance of over $200. He tried to say they would come out again and take a look and explain to me. I absolutely refused! I would not allow that, after all I trusted them the first time, and now find out it was all lies! I asked when could I expect my refund check to be in the mail. He responded today. I ended our conversation.

Please be aware of the pressure scare tactics they use. Get a second and third opinion, I am glad I did!
